您当前的位置:笑说巴巴 > 经验分享

常用数据选择器有哪些

时间:2023-10-18 19:17:31

数据选择器是前端开发中常用的工具之一,它可以帮助开发者更好地处理数据。在前端开发中,我们经常需要从一组数据中选择特定的数据,或者对数据进行过滤、排序等操作。为了简化这些操作,常用的数据选择器应运而生。下面我们将介绍一些常用的数据选择器。

1. 筛选器(Filter)

筛选器是最常见的数据选择器之一。它可以根据给定的条件对数据进行筛选,只返回满足条件的数据。筛选器可以基于多个条件进行筛选,例如根据数据的某个属性值进行筛选,或者根据多个属性值的组合进行筛选。常见的筛选器有数组的filter方法和lodash库中的filter函数。

2. 映射器(Mapper)

映射器用于将数据映射为新的数据结构。它可以对每个数据进行处理,并返回一个新的数据结构。映射器通常用于将原始数据转换为需要的格式,或者对数据进行加工、处理。常见的映射器有数组的map方法和lodash库中的map函数。

3. 排序器(Sorter)

排序器用于对数据进行排序。它可以根据指定的排序规则对数据进行排序,例如按照某个属性值的大小进行排序,或者按照多个属性值的组合进行排序。排序器可以对数据进行升序或降序排序。常见的排序器有数组的sort方法和lodash库中的sortBy函数。

4. 分页器(Pagination)

分页器用于对大量数据进行分页展示。它可以根据指定的每页数据量和当前页码,从总数据中选择对应的数据进行展示。分页器通常还提供一些额外的功能,例如跳转到指定页、显示总页数等。常见的分页器有Element UI和Ant Design等UI框架中的分页组件。

5. 过滤器(Filter)

过滤器用于对数据进行过滤,只返回满足指定条件的数据。过滤器可以根据数据的一些属性值进行过滤,或者根据多个属性值的组合进行过滤。过滤器通常用于对数据集合进行过滤,例如根据用户输入的关键字对一组数据进行过滤。常见的过滤器有数组的filter方法和lodash库中的filter函数。

总结

以上是一些常用的数据选择器,它们可以帮助开发者更加方便地处理数据。在实际开发中,根据具体的需求选择合适的数据选择器是非常重要的。希望本文对大家了解常用的数据选择器有哪些有所帮助。